Circular RNA circ_0004470 accelerates the occurrence of lung cancer by promoting DNA damage and cell cycle arrest

Abstract:
Defects in the DNA damage response are associated with tumorigenesis, and circular RNAs (circRNAs) can also affect the occurrence and progression of cancer by regulating gene expression. However, the relationship between DNA damage in lung cancer and circRNAs remains unexplored. In this study, circ_0004470 was significantly upregulated in various lung cancer cells (H446, A549, H1299) as well as in carcinogenic animal models and clinical lung cancer samples. Circ_0004470 promoted DNA damage and cell cycle S phase arrest in human pulmonary bronchial epithelial cells, inhibited DNA repair, and accelerated malignant transformation in response to continuous DNA damage-inducing stimulation. Circ_0004470 inhibited DNA repair and cell cycle progression by binding specifically to the nucleotide excision repair complex Xeroderma pigmentosum group C-complementing protein and damage-specific DNA binding protein 1, thus interacting with the DNA damage response process and accelerating the accumulation of DNA damage. These findings suggest that circRNAs are involved in regulating genetic damage-associated lung cancer and provide insight into the mechanism by which circ_0004470 affects the DNA damage response during carcinogenesis.
